Gravel is being dumped from a conveyor belt at a rate of 20 ft3/min, and its coarseness is such that it forms a pile in the shape of a cone whose base diameter and height are always equal. How fast is the height of the pile increasing when the pile is 11 ft high
Answer:
0.0526ft/minStep-by-step explanation:
Since the gravel being dumped is in the shape of a cone, we will use the formula for calculating the volume of a cone.
Volume of a cone V = πr²h/3
If the diameter and the height are equal, then r = h
V = πh²h/3
V = πh³/3
If the gravel is being dumped from a conveyor belt at a rate of 20 ft³/min, then dV/dt = 20ft³/min
Using chain rule to get the expression for dV/dt;
dV/dt = dV/dh * dh/dt
From the formula above, dV/dh = 3πh²/3
dV/dh = πh²
dV/dt = πh²dh/dt
20 = πh²dh/dt
To calculate how fast the height of the pile is increasing when the pile is 11 ft high, we will substitute h = 11 into the resulting expression and solve for dh/dt.
20 = π(11)²dh/dt
20 = 121πdh/dt
dh/dt = 20/121π
dh/dt = 20/380.133
dh/dt = 0.0526ft/min
This means that the height of the pile is increasing at 0.0526ft/min

What are the vertical asymptote(s) of y= (x-6)/(x+8) (x-7)
Answer:
x = -8 and x= 7
Step-by-step explanation:
recall that for a rational expression, the vertical asymptotes occur at x-values that causes the expression to become undefined. These occur when the denominator becomes zero.
Hence the asymptototes will occur in x-locations where the denominator , i.e
(x+8)(x-7) = 0
solving this, we get
(x+8) = 0 ----> x = -8
or
(x-7) = 0 ------> x = 7
hence the asymptotes occur x = -8 and x= 7

when a stone falls freely, the time taken to hit the ground varies as the square root of the distance fallen. If it takes four seconds th fall 78.4m, find how long would it takefor a stone to fall 500m
Answer:
The stone would take approximately 10.107 seconds to fall 500 meters.
Step-by-step explanation:
According to the statement of the problem, the following relationship of direct proportionality is built:
[tex]t \propto y^{1/2}[/tex]
[tex]t = k\cdot t^{1/2}[/tex]
Where:
[tex]t[/tex] - Time spent by the stone, measured in seconds.
[tex]y[/tex] - Height change experimented by the stone, measured in meters.
[tex]k[/tex] - Proportionality constant, measured in [tex]\frac{s}{m^{1/2}}[/tex].
First, the proportionality constant is determined by clearing the respective variable and replacing all known variables:
[tex]k = \frac{t}{y^{1/2}}[/tex]
If [tex]t = 4\,s[/tex] and [tex]y=78.4\,m[/tex], then:
[tex]k = \frac{4\,s}{(78.4\,m)^{1/2}}[/tex]
[tex]k \approx 0.452\,\frac{s}{m^{1/2}}[/tex]
Then, the expression is [tex]t = 0.452\cdot y^{1/2}[/tex]. Finally, if [tex]y = 500\,m[/tex], then the time is:
[tex]t = 0.452\cdot (500\,m)^{1/2}[/tex]
[tex]t \approx 10.107\,s[/tex]
The stone would take approximately 10.107 seconds to fall 500 meters.

Evan wants to build a rectangular enclosure for his animals. One side of the pen will be against the barn, so he needs no fence on that side. The other three sides will be enclosed with wire fencing. If Evan has 1000 feet of fencing, you can find the dimensions that maximize the area of the enclosure. a) Let w be the width of the enclosure (perpendicular to the barn) and let l be the length of the enclosure (parallel to the barn). Write an function for the area A of the enclosure in terms of w . (HINT first write two equations with w and l and A . Solve for l in one equation and substitute for l in the other). A(w) = ___________ b) What width would maximize the area? w = __________ c) What is the maximum area? A = _________ square feet
Answer: A. A=(1000-2w)*w B. 250 feet
C. 125 000 square feet
Step-by-step explanation:
The area of rectangular is A=l*w (1)
From another hand the length of the fence is 2*w+l=1000 (2)
L is not multiplied by 2, because the opposite side of the l is the barn,- we don't need in fence on that side.
Express l from (2):
l=1000-2w
Substitude l in (1) by 1000-2w
A=(1000-2w)*w (3) ( Part A. is done !)
Part B.
To find the width w (Wmax) that corresponds to max of area A we have to dind the roots of equation (1000-2w)w=0 ( we get it from (3))
w1=0 1000-2*w2=0
w2=500
Wmax= (w1+w2)/2=(0+500)/2=250 feet
The width that maximize area A is Wmax=250 feet
Part C. Using (3) and the value of Wmax=250 we can write the following:
A(Wmax)=250*(1000-2*250)=250*500=125 000 square feets

A catering service offers 11 appetizers, 12 main courses, and 8 desserts. A customer is to select 9 appetizers, 2 main courses, and 3 desserts for a banquet. In how many ways can this be done?
Answer: 203,280
Step-by-step explanation:
Given: A catering service offers 11 appetizers, 12 main courses, and 8 desserts.
Number of combinations of choosing r things out of n = [tex]^nC_r=\dfrac{n!}{r!(n-r)!}[/tex]
A customer is to select 9 appetizers, 2 main courses, and 3 desserts for a banquet.
Total number of ways to do this: [tex]^{11}C_9\times ^{12}C_2\times^{8}C_3[/tex]
[tex]=\dfrac{11!}{9!2!}\times\dfrac{12!}{2!10!}\times\dfrac{8!}{3!5!}\\\\=\dfrac{11\times10}{2}\times\dfrac{12\times11}{2}\times\dfrac{8\times7\times6}{3\times2}\\\\= 203280[/tex]
hence , this can be done in 203,280 ways.
Use the Chain Rule to find ∂z/∂s and ∂z/∂t. (Enter your answer only in terms of s and t. Please use * for multiplication between all factors.)
z = x8y9, x = s cos(t), y = s sin(t)
∂z/∂s =
∂z/∂t =
Answer:
Step-by-step explanation:
Using chain rule to find the partial deriviative of z with respect to s and t i.e ∂z/∂s and ∂z/∂t, we will use the following formula since it is composite in nature;
∂z/∂s = ∂z/∂x*∂x/∂s + ∂z/∂y*∂y/∂s
Given the following relationships z = x⁸y⁹, x = s cos(t), y = s sin(t)
∂z/∂x = 8x⁷y⁹, ∂x/∂s = cos(t), ∂z/∂y = 9x⁸y⁸ and ∂y/∂s = sin(t)
On substitution;
∂z/∂s = 8x⁷y⁹(cos(t)) + 9x⁸y⁸ sin(t)
∂z/∂s = 8(scost)⁷(s sint)⁹(cos(t)) + 9(s cost)⁸(s sint)⁸ sin(t)
∂z/∂s = (8s⁷cos⁸t)s⁹sin⁹t + (9s⁸cos⁸t)s⁸sin⁹t
∂z/∂s = 8s¹⁶cos⁸tsin⁹t + 9s¹⁶cos⁸tsin⁹t
∂z/∂s = 17s¹⁶cos⁸tsin⁹t
∂z/∂t = ∂z/∂x*∂x/∂t + ∂z/∂y*∂y/∂t
∂x/∂t = -s sin(t) and ∂y/∂t = s cos(t)
∂z/∂t = 8x⁷y⁹*(-s sint) + 9x⁸y⁸* (s cos(t))
∂z/∂t = 8(scost)⁷(s sint)⁹(-s sint) + 9(s cost)⁸(s sint)⁸(s cos(t))
∂z/∂t = -8s¹⁷cos⁷tsin¹⁰t + 9s¹⁷cos⁹tsin⁸t
∂z/∂t = -s¹⁷cos⁷tsin⁸t(8sin²t-9cos²t)
